Как слить таблицы в excel впр
Перейти к содержимому

Как слить таблицы в excel впр

Использование функции ВПР в программе Excel

Во время работы в Эксель нередко требуется перенести или скопировать определенную информацию из одной таблицы в другую. Выполнить подобную процедуру, конечно же, можно вручную, когда речь идет о небольших объемах данных. Но что делать, если нужно обработать большие массивы данных? В программе Microsoft Excel на этот случай предусмотрена специальная функция ВПР, которая автоматически все сделает в считанные секунды. Давайте посмотрим, как это работает.

Описание функции ВПР

ВПР – это аббревиатура, которая расшифровывается как “функция вертикального просмотра”. Английское название функции – VLOOKUP.

С помощью данного инструмента Excel можно отыскать совпадение значения в заданном столбце и “подтянуть” необходимые данные в выбранную ячейку из другой таблицы. Чтобы было понятнее, давайте разберем, как работает функция на практическом примере.

Применение функции ВПР на практике

Допустим, у нас есть таблица с продажами товаров. В ней отсутствуют данные по цене каждой позиции, однако, они есть в другой таблице рядом.

Выделенные столбцы в таблице Эксель

Наша задача – заполнить недостающие в основной таблице цены, чтобы мы могли посчитать итоговые суммы по продажам.

Порядок действий в данном случае следующий:

Вставка функции в ячейку таблицы Эксель

    Щелкаем по самой верхней ячейке столбца, значения которого мы хотим заполнить (в нашем случае – это C2). После этого нажимаем на кнопку “Вставить функцию” (fx) слева от строки формул.

  • В окне вставки функции нам нужна категория “Ссылки и массивы”, в которой выбираем оператор “ВПР” и щелкаем OK.Вставка функции ВПР в Excel
  • Теперь предстоит правильно заполнить аргументы функции:
    • в поле “Искомое_значение” указываем адрес ячейки в основной таблице, по значению которой будет производиться поиск соответствия во второй таблице с ценами. Координаты можно прописать вручную, либо, находясь курсивом в поле для ввода информации просто кликнуть в самой таблице по нужной ячейке.Заполнение аргумента Искомое значение функции ВПР в Эксель
    • переходим к аргументу “Таблица”. Здесь мы указываем координаты таблицы (или ее отдельной части), в которой будет выполняться поиск искомого значения. При этом важно, чтобы первый столбец указанного диапазона содержал именно те данные, по которым будет осуществляться поиск и сопоставление значений (в нашем случае – это наименования позиций). И, конечно же, в указанные координаты должны попадать ячейки с информацией, которая будет “подтягиваться” в основную таблицу (в нашем случае – это цены).
      Примечание: Таблица может располагаться как на том же листе, что и основная, так и на других листах книги.Заполнение аргумента Таблица функции ВПР в Excel
    • Чтобы координаты, указанные в аргументе “Таблица” не сместились при возможных дальнейших корректировках данных, делаем их абсолютными, так как по умолчанию они являются относительными. Для этого выполняем выделение всей ссылки в поле и нажимаем кнопку F4. В результате перед всеми обозначениями строк и столбцов будут добавлены символы “$”.Заполнение аргумента Таблица функции ВПР в Эксель
    • в поле аргумента “Номер_столбца” указываем порядковый номер столбца, значения которого нужно вставить в основную таблицу при совпадении искомого значения. В нашем случае это столбец с ценами, который занимает вторую позицию в указанной выше области (аргумент “Таблица”).Заполнение аргумента Номер столбца функции ВПР в Эксель
    • в значении аргумента “Интервальный_просмотр” можно указать два значения:
      • ЛОЖЬ (0) – результат будет выводиться только в случае точного совпадения;
      • ИСТИНА (1) – будут выводиться результаты по приближенным совпадениям.
      • мы выбираем первый вариант, так как нам важна предельная точность.Заполнение аргумента Интервальный просмотр функции ВПР в Excel
      • Когда все готово, нажимаем OK.
      • В выбранной ячейку, куда мы вставили функцию, автоматически вставилась требуемая цена.Результат по функции ВПР в таблице ЭксельПричем, если мы изменим значение во второй таблице с ценами, так как данные взаимосвязаны посредством функции, то и в основной таблице произойдут соответствующие изменения.Результат по функции ВПР в таблице Excel
      • Чтобы автоматически заполнить аналогичными данными другие ячейки столбца, воспользуемся Маркером заполнения. Для этого наводим курсор мыши на нижний правый угол ячейки с результатом, когда появится черный плюсик, зажав левую кнопку мыши тянем его вниз до конца таблицы или до той ячейки, которую нужно заполнить.Растягивание формулы на другие ячейки в Эксель
      • В итоге нам удалось получить в основной таблице все данные по ценам, а также посчитать итоговые суммы по продажам, что и требовалось сделать.Результат копирования формулы на другие ячейки в Excel
      • Заключение

        Таким образом, функция ВПР – один из самых полезных инструментов при работе в Excel, когда нужно сопоставить данные двух таблиц и перенести значения из одной в другую при совпадении заданных значений. Правильное использование данной функции позволит сэкономить немало времени и сил, позволив автоматизировать процесс заполнения данных и исключив возможные ошибки из-за опечаток и т.д.

        Функция ВПР

        Совет: Попробуйте использовать новую функцию ПРОСМОТРX , улучшенную версию функции ВЛОП, которая работает в любом направлении и по умолчанию возвращает точные совпадения, что упрощает и удобнее в использовании, чем предшественницу.

        Если вам нужно найти что-то в таблице или диапазоне по строкам, используйте В ПРОСМОТР. Например, можно найти цену автомобильной части по номеру части или имя сотрудника на основе его ИД.

        Совет: Ознакомьтесь с этими видеороликами с YouTube от Microsoft Creators, чтобы узнать больше о ВЛИО!

        Самая простая функция ВПР означает следующее:

        =ВРОТ.В.(Что вы хотите найти, где ее нужно найти, номер столбца в диапазоне, содержащего возвращаемую величину, возвращает приблизительное или точное совпадение, обозначенные как 1/ИСТИНА или 0/ЛОЖЬ).

        Совет: Секрет функции ВПР состоит в организации данных таким образом, чтобы искомое значение (Фрукт) отображалось слева от возвращаемого значения, которое нужно найти (Количество).

        Используйте функцию ВПР для поиска значения в таблице.

        ВПР(искомое_значение, таблица, номер_столбца, [интервальный_просмотр])

        =ВLOOKUP(A2;’Сведения о клиенте’! A:F;3;ЛОЖЬ)

        Значение для поиска. Иного значения должно быть в первом столбце диапазона ячеек, который указан в table_array.

        Например, если массив таблицы охватывает ячейки B2:D7, lookup_value должны быть в столбце B.

        Искомое_значение может являться значением или ссылкой на ячейку.

        Диапазон ячеек, в котором будет выполнен поиск искомого_значения и возвращаемого значения с помощью функции ВПР. Можно использовать именуемый диапазон или таблицу, а не ссылки на ячейки, а имена в аргументе.

        Первый столбец в диапазоне ячеев должен содержать lookup_value . Диапазон ячеев также должен включать возвращаемую величину, которая требуется найти.

        Номер столбца (начиная с 1 в левом большинстве столбцов table_array),содержащий возвращаемую величину.

        Логическое значение, определяющее, какое совпадение должна найти функция ВПР, — приблизительное или точное.

        Приблизительное совпадение: 1/ИСТИНА предполагает, что первый столбец в таблице отсортировали по алфавиту или по числу, а затем будут выполнять поиск ближайшего значения. Это способ по умолчанию, если не указан другой. Например, =ВКП(90;A1:B100;2;ИСТИНА).

        Точное совпадение: 0/ЛОЖЬ ищет точное значение в первом столбце. Например, =ВКП("Кузнецов";A1:B100;2;ЛОЖЬ).

        Начало работы

        Для построения синтаксиса функции ВПР вам потребуется следующая информация:

        Значение, которое вам нужно найти, то есть искомое значение.

        Диапазон, в котором находится искомое значение. Помните, что для правильной работы функции ВПР искомое значение всегда должно находиться в первом столбце диапазона. Например, если искомое значение находится в ячейке C2, диапазон должен начинаться с C.

        Номер столбца в диапазоне, содержащий возвращаемое значение. Например, если в качестве диапазона указать диапазон B2:D11, следует посчитать B первым столбцом, C — вторым и так далее.

        При желании вы можете указать слово ИСТИНА, если вам достаточно приблизительного совпадения, или слово ЛОЖЬ, если вам требуется точное совпадение возвращаемого значения. Если вы ничего не указываете, по умолчанию всегда подразумевается вариант ИСТИНА, то есть приблизительное совпадение.

        Теперь объедините все перечисленное выше аргументы следующим образом:

        =ВЛОП(искомого значения; диапазон, содержащий искомые значения, номер столбца в диапазоне, содержащий возвращаемую величину, приблизительное совпадение (ИСТИНА) или Точное совпадение (ЛОЖЬ)).

        Примеры

        Вот несколько примеров использования функции ВПР.

        Пример 1

        Пример 1 функции ВПР

        Пример 2

        Пример 2 функции ВПР

        Пример 3

        Пример 3 функции ВПР

        Пример 4

        Пример 4 функции ВПР

        Пример 5

        Пример 5 функции ВПР

        Функцию ВЛОП можно использовать для объединения нескольких таблиц в одну, если одна из таблиц имеет поля, общие для всех остальных. Это особенно полезно, если вам нужно поделиться книгой с людьми, у которых есть более старые версии Excel, которые не поддерживают функции данных с несколькими таблицами в качестве источников данных, путем объединения источников в одну таблицу и изменения источника данных функции данных в новую таблицу, функцию данных можно использовать в более старых версиях Excel (при условии, что функция данных поддерживается более старой версией).

        В этом столбце столбцы A–F и H имеют значения или формулы, которые используют только значения на этом сайте, а в остальных столбцах используется В., а для получения данных из других таблиц используются значения из столбцов A (код клиента) и B (Доверенность).

        Скопируйте таблицу с общими полями на новый и придать ей имя.

        Чтобы открыть диалоговое окно Управление отношениями, > в > управления отношениями нажмите кнопку Data > Data Tools (Управление отношениями).

        Диалоговое окно

        Для каждой из указанных связей обратите внимание на следующее:

        Поле, которое связывает таблицы (в скобки в диалоговом окне). Это первый lookup_value для формулы ВЛВП.

        Имя связанной таблицы подытов. Это первый table_array в формуле ВЛИО.

        Поле (столбец) в связанной таблице подытовки с данными, которые должны быть в новом столбце. Эта информация не отображается в диалоговом оке Управление связями. Чтобы узнать, какое поле нужно извлечь, необходимо посмотреть в связанной таблице подыска. Обратите внимание на номер столбца (A=1) — это col_index_num формуле.

        Чтобы добавить поле в новую таблицу, введите формулу в первом пустом столбце с использованием сведений, собранных на шаге 3.

        В нашем примере в столбце G для получения данных "Ставка счета" из четвертого столбца (col_index_num = 4) из таблицы "Доверенности" используется столбец "Доверенность" lookup_value(table_array) с формулой =В.В.ПРОСМОТР([@Attorney];tbl_Attorneys;4;ЛОЖЬ).

        В формуле также можно использовать ссылку на ячейку и ссылку на диапазон. В нашем примере это будет =ВЛП(A2;’Защитники’! A:D,4;ЛОЖЬ).

        Продолжайте добавлять поля, пока не будут добавлены все необходимые поля. При подготовке книги, содержащей функции данных, в которой используются несколько таблиц, измените источник данных функции на новую таблицу.

        Добавить комментарий

        Ваш адрес email не будет опубликован. Обязательные поля помечены *